InflectionEdit
Inflection is a fundamental mechanism of grammar by which the form of a word changes to express various grammatical categories. It is a core feature of many languages and a major area of study within morphology and language theory. In languages with rich inflection, a single word form can signal subject or object roles, number, tense, aspect, mood, gender, case, and voice, among other features. In more analytic languages, inflection exists but to a lesser degree, often replaced by auxiliary words or word order to convey the same information. English, for example, relies relatively lightly on inflection compared with languages such as Latin language, Russian language, Arabic language, or Finnish language, where the morphology of nouns, verbs, and adjectives carries a large portion of grammatical meaning.
Inflection operates through paradigms—systematic sets of related forms that a word can take. For nouns, inflection often encodes case (the grammatical role in a sentence) and number (singular vs. plural). For verbs, inflection encodes person, number, tense, aspect, mood, voice, and sometimes gender or evidentiality. Adjectives may similarly inflect for degree or agreement with nouns in gender, number, or case. These patterns create a semantic and syntactic map that helps listeners parse sentences, sometimes independently of word order. From a typological standpoint, languages vary in how they deploy inflection. Some are described as agglutinative, forming long words by attaching a chain of affixes each with a distinct meaning (as in Turkish language or Finnish language). Others are fusional, where affixes blend multiple grammatical categories into a single form (as in Russian language or Spanish language). Still others are isolating, relying less on affixes and more on word order and separate particles. Core concepts
Inflection versus derivation: Inflection modifies a word to express grammatical information without changing its core meaning or its lexical category, whereas derivation creates new words or shifts a word to a new category (for example, turning a noun into an adjective). Productive versus irregular inflection: Productive inflection follows established rules that can apply to a wide range of words, while irregular inflection requires memorization of particular forms. Languages vary in the balance between regular and irregular inflection, and learners often confront idiosyncratic forms.
Paradigms and agreement: Inflectional systems often depend on paradigms—organized tables of forms that learners must memorize or recognize. Agreement (for example, noun-adjective or subject-verb agreement) ties words together within a sentence and helps signal relationships among sentence members. Typology and language examples
Romance and Germanic languages often combine rich inflection with flexible word order. In German, the article and adjective agree with the noun in case, gender, and number, and the noun phrase’s syntactic function is reinforced by the inflectional system. See German language and case (linguistics).
Slavic languages typically present a robust noun declension with multiple cases and grammatical gender, and verbs that conjugate for person, number, tense, aspect, and mood. See Russian language and Polish language as representative examples, with discussions of their respective paradigms.
In analytic or isolating languages such as English, inflection is comparatively light, but subjected forms still carry important information (for example, verb tense and agreement in many dialects; pluralization in nouns; pronoun case). See English language and morphology for context.
Finno-Ugric and Turkic languages illustrate how inflection can operate on a large scale with agglutinative patterns, where long sequences of affixes encode a variety of grammatical categories. See Finnish language and Turkish language for case studies.

Technology and inflection
Inflection presents both opportunities and challenges for technology. Natural language processing, machine translation, and voice interfaces must recognize and generate the correct inflected forms to ensure accuracy and natural-sounding output, particularly for languages with rich morphology. This has driven advances in computational linguistics, including morphological analyzers, rule-based generators, and large-scale data-driven models trained to handle irregularities in inflection.
